York Rapid Transit (VIVA)

York University is a VIVA stop on both its Orange and Purple lines. VIVA is a light-rapid transit service that connects Toronto with Markham, Richmond Hill, Vaughan, Aurora and Newmarket. It operates along major corridors much like an above-ground subway. Buses arrive at destinations every 15 minutes or less, and operate between approximately 5:30 a.m. and 12:00 midnight on weekdays.
